3 hours credit This course focuses on the depiction of females in mythology and religion. Students will be exposed to a variety of mythological and religious writings that span across continents and cover nearly 3,500 years of written materials. Through exposure to such a wide variety of primary sources, students should develop a greater depth and breadth of literary awareness, as well as a greater appreciation of the role of mythology and religion in shaping and perpetuating gender stereotypes and norms.
